08 Jun 1945, Record Gazette


LITTLE PRAIRIE


Nampa, June 1 – The district for miles around had three hours rain early May 30 and all day Thursday.


Mrs. Ray Hawley left Thursday by train to visit her son Billy and family at Banff and Norma and family at Edmonton.


Mrs. E.W. Hibbard, Sr., Nampa, and Mrs. A.S. Newcombe, Peace River, were seen enroute to Calgary on the train May 31 attending the Women’s Institute convention in Calgary.
